JERSEY CITY, NJ. - Saint Peter's men's basketball (1-4) opens conference play Friday night at Niagara (1-3). The game tips off at 7:00 PM at the Gallagher Center and will be streamed on ESPN+.
Overview
In SPU's last game at Rutgers, Michael Houge notched his first-career double-double on 16 points and 12 rebounds. Houge leads Saint Peter's in scoring with 12.4 points per game this season. Additionally, the Peacocks are currently 24th in the nation in rebound margin.
Niagara is coming off a 69-61 win against Saint Francis (PA) on Saturday, Nov. 25. Niagara's Ahmad Henderson II leads the Purple Eagles offensively with 16 points per game. Niagara was picked ninth in the MAAC 2023-24 Men's Basketball Preseason Coaches' Poll.
The Series
Saint Peter's is 41-53 all-time versus Niagara. Last season, the Peacocks split with the Purple Eagles.
